Asterix in Lusitania is the forty-first album in the Asterix series. It is written by Fabcaro and drawn by Didier Conrad, and is going to be published on 23rd October, 2025. [1] [2] [3]

A character from Mansions of the Gods will return as of the main protagonists in this adventure.

Plot

Didier Conrad will create the Lusitanians after the work of Albert Uderzo in Mansions of the Gods and in Asterix and the Chariot Race and will use the traditional Portuguese folkloric costumes when drawing the females' costumes.

A provisional cover for the book, shown in March of 2025, showed the three main protagonists standing on a Portuguese pavement painting representing two codfish.
